The verse Matthew 12:26 varies across translations. For example, the KJV emphasizes certain traditional terms, while the ASV offers a more literal rendering. This page provides a side-by-side comparison of all available translations to highlight these nuances.
| Translation | Verse Text | Copy |
|---|---|---|
King James BibleKJV | And if Satan cast out Satan, he is divided against himself; how shall then his kingdom stand? | |
American Standard VersionASV | and if Satan casteth out Satan, he is divided against himself; how then shall his kingdom stand? | |
Douay Rheims BibleDRB | And if Satan cast out Satan, he is divided against himself: how then shall his kingdom stand? | |
Darby Bible TranslationDBT | And if Satan casts out Satan, he is divided against himself; how then shall his kingdom subsist? | |
English Revised VersionERV | and if Satan casteth out Satan, he is divided against himself; how then shall his kingdom stand? | |
Webster Bible TranslationWBT | And if Satan casteth out Satan, he is divided against himself; how then shall his kingdom stand? | |
World English BibleWEB | If Satan casts out Satan, he is divided against himself. How then will his kingdom stand? | |
Young's Literal TranslationYLT | and if the Adversary doth cast out the Adversary, against himself he was divided, how then doth his kingdom stand? | |
American King James VersionAKJV | And if Satan cast out Satan, he is divided against himself; how shall then his kingdom stand? | |
Weymouth New TestamentWNT | And if Satan is expelling Satan, he has begun to make war on himself: how therefore shall his kingdom last? |
